17 SAS product family
семейство продуктов системы автоматизации подстанции
Номенклатура интеллектуальных электронных устройств одного изготовителя, имеющих различные функциональные характеристики и способных выполнять функции системы автоматизации подстанции.
Примечание. Интеллектуальные электронные устройства, принадлежащие к какому-либо семействупродуктов, унифицированы в отношении конструкции, эксплуатационного управления, требований к монтажу и схемам соединений и используют общие или сочетающиеся между собой средства конфигурирования, настройки и управления.
[ ГОСТ Р 54325-2011 (IEC/TS 61850-2:2003)]EN
SAS product family
range of different IEDs from one manufacturer, with various functionalities and with the ability to perform substation automation system functions. The IEDs of a product family are unified in relation to the design, the operational handling, the mounting and wiring requirements and they use common or co-ordinated, supporting tools
[IEC 61850-2, ed. 1.0 (2003-08)]Тематики
